Where Does The Last Name Fleisman Come From? nationality or country of origin
The surname Fleisman is borne by more people in Argentina than any other country or territory. It may also be rendered as a variant: Fleišman. Click here to see other potential spellings of this surname.
How Common Is The Last Name Fleisman? popularity and diffusion
The last name is the 1,775,494th most commonly used family name globally, held by approximately 1 in 68,107,906 people. The last name is primarily found in The Americas, where 81 percent of Fleisman live; 69 percent live in South America and 45 percent live in Hispanic Southern America.
This surname is most frequently held in Argentina, where it is borne by 48 people, or 1 in 890,488. In Argentina Fleisman is mostly found in: Autonomous City of Buenos Aires, where 79 percent reside, Buenos Aires Province, where 19 percent reside and Tucumán Province, where 2 percent reside. Outside of Argentina Fleisman occurs in 11 countries. It is also common in The United States, where 23 percent reside and Peru, where 22 percent reside.
Fleisman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The occurrence of Fleisman has changed through the years. In The United States the number of people who held the Fleisman last name grew 2,500 percent between 1880 and 2014.
